  • Australia’s inaugural Mondrian Hotel has officially opened on the Gold Coast after a two-year delay.
  • Located on the iconic Burleigh Heads beachfront, this 24-level property holds 208 rooms – 132 studios, 76 suites, plus two/three-bedroom Beach Houses, and the hotel-crowning “Sky House.”
  • The Mondrian Hotel Gold Coast’s opening rate starts from $549 per night via the ‘Endless Summer’ promotion.

To say the team behind the Los Angeles-born Mondrian Hotel brand has been busy in recent years would be an understatement.

For context, the Ennismore hospitality group opened four new properties in 2023 and another two last year. And they don’t exactly have plans to slow down, pledging eight more in 2025 and beyond – including Australia’s inaugural Mondrian property, located on the Gold Coast, which was originally slated for a 2023 launch.

Joining a stellar list of outposts that already includes Ibiza, Cannes, and Mexico City Condesa, the Gold Coast edition of the Mondrian Hotel represents the latest jewel in the city’s trove of luxury accommodation.

The 24-level property designed by Fraser & Partners contains a total of 208 studios, suites, and homes, including a glorious “Sky House” penthouse; along with a smattering of two and three-bedroom residences.

In addition to private spaces, the Mondrian Hotel Gold Coast also features two restaurants & bars. These eateries specialise in everything from “coastal Italian cuisine and surf-to-plate seafood to classic bites.” The other star attractions are its state-of-the-art spa, offering the full suite of wellness & beauty treatments (“performance-based restorative therapies, touchless technology, magnesium plunge pools”); and the almost obligatory pool club.

“Australia has long been a strategic focus for Mondrian’s growth and the Gold Coast was a focal point thanks to its phenomenal natural setting, rich cultural landscape and vibrant social scene,” said Chadi Farhat, COO of Mondrian Hotels & Residences Brand.

“It felt a natural choice to bring Mondrian to the Gold Coast and we believe it will resonate strongly with the local market and lend something entirely new to the hospitality space.”

In celebration of Australia’s first Mondrian Hotel opening on the Gold Coast, guests are invited to enjoy the Endless Summer offer, with rates starting from $549 per night – this package includes a $100 resort credit, late checkout, and a complimentary room upgrade (subject to availability) for stays between now and August 31st, 2025.
